

















Le aziende italiane che gestiscono migliaia di operazioni quotidiane riscontrano criticità crescenti nel rispetto degli obblighi fiscali digitali, soprattutto con il Sistema di Interscambio (SdI) e la FatturaPA. La validazione automatica delle fatture IVA non è più una semplice integrazione software, ma un processo strutturato, tecnico e multidimensionale che richiede un’architettura robusta, regole fiscali aggiornate e governance rigorosa. Questo articolo approfondisce, passo dopo passo, il percorso esperto per implementare un sistema avanzato di validazione automatica, partendo dalle fondamenta normative fino a strategie di ottimizzazione continua, con riferimenti pratici e dettagli tecnici propri del contesto italiano, e con esplicita integrazione del Tier 2 per personalizzare la conformità ai requisiti più stringenti del sistema tributario.
**1. Introduzione: l’urgenza della validazione automatica nel sistema fiscale italiano**
Le fatture elettroniche rappresentano il cuore del sistema tributario italiano: il 98% delle operazioni B2B avviene digitalmente, con obblighi crescenti di tracciabilità, integrità e coerenza sintattica e semantica. Il mancato controllo automatizzato espone a sanzioni fino a 50.000 euro per singola fattura, oltre a rischi reputazionali e di audit. Il Tier 2 del Sistema di Interscambio introduce regole avanzate: validazione in tempo reale, cross-check con il Registro Fatture elettroniche (RFE), tassazione dinamica in base alla tipologia operativa e al regime IVA. La validazione manuale risulta insufficiente: un errore di mapping può generare non conformità, con costi operativi elevati. L’automazione non è più un optional, ma una necessità strategica per aziende medie e grandi, che riduce il tempo di controllo del 60-70% e aumenta la precisione del 98%+.
**2. Fondamenti del Sistema di Interscambio e architettura tecnica**
Il SdI si basa su protocolli XML standardizzati (X12, INVOIC) e un’infrastruttura di Interscambio centralizzata, con Registri Fatture elettroniche che fungono da database unico e aggiornato in tempo reale. Ogni fattura trasmessa deve contenere campi critici: codice fiscale/partita IVA, importo IVA, data, descrizione operazione, tasso IVA e identificativo transazioni (INPS, IVA). L’architettura a microservizi prevede componenti chiave: un validatore sintattico che controlla la struttura XML, un motore regole fiscali dinamico, un sistema di mapping tra schema ERP e formato SdI, e un motore di validazione semantica che incrocia dati con il RFE. La conformità richiede integrazione diretta con il sistema ERP aziendale, tramite API autenticate (token OAuth2, certificati digitali) e sincronizzazione continua con il RFE per evitare discrepanze.
**Fase 1: Integrazione ERP e Configurazione SdI**
– Configurare autenticazione token API con certificati digitali validi per endpoint SdI (https://interscambio.agenziaentrate.gov.it)
– Mappare campi ERP (es. SAP, Oracle) ai campi obbligatori XML: importo IVA (campo specifico), codice partita IVA (radice), data di emissione (XML date), tipo operazione (es. IVA 22%, 10%, 4%).
– Testare con fatture di prova: verificare ricezione, integrità e registrazione nel sistema RFE tramite endpoint POST web con risposta JSON con ID fattura e stato.
– Implementare rollback automatico su errori critici (es. campo mancante, XML malformato) per garantire atomicità.
**Firma operativa:** “La sincronizzazione temporale tra ERP e SdI è cruciale: anche un ritardo di 200ms può causare fallimento validazione.”
**Fase 2: Sviluppo del Motore di Validazione Automatico**
La scelta della piattaforma dipende dalla dimensione azienda: per PMI, soluzioni come OpenFattura o soluzioni SAP Invoice Management offrono integrazione semplice; per grandi gruppi, motori proprietari con motore regole fiscali aggiornato (es. con tassi IVA, esenzioni, limiti di spesa) sono preferibili. La validazione sintattica controlla XML conformi a schema XSD FatturaPA, con controlli su integrità (firma digitale, checksum), completezza dati e valori coerenti (es. importo IVA ≥ 0, data non futura). Il motore regole, basato su un database di politiche fiscali aggiornato quotidianamente, applica:
– Tassi IVA dinamici per categoria operazione
– Regimi speciali (es. regime sostitutivo IVA 2% per piccole cessioni)
– Limiti di spesa per deduzioni
– Regole di cross-check con RFE (coerenza importi, date, destinatari).
**Fase 3: Validazione Semantica e Cross-Check con Registro Fatture**
La validazione semantica va oltre la struttura: confronta dati con il RFE per:
– Conciliazione importi totali tra fattura e ricevuta
– Conferma date e destinatari coerenti con dati contabili interni
– Rilevazione di duplicati tramite hash combinato (partita IVA + importo + ID fattura)
– Identificazione fatture sospette con importi anomali (> 3x media settoriale) o usi impropri di regime IVA.
La generazione di report con livelli di rischio (Verificato, In attesa, Sospeso) è automatizzata via dashboard in tempo reale, con alert push per team IT e contabilità.
**Fase 4: Errori Comuni e Come Evitarli**
– Mapping errato: causa più frequente di fallimenti, risolto con strumenti visuali di mapping (es. XMLSpy) e revisione cross-funzionale tra IT e contabilità.
– Eccezioni normative: il sistema deve ricevere feed automatici da Agenzia Entrate (tramite API o file XLS aggiornati giornalmente); regole aggiornate ogni 48 ore per evitare obsolescenza.
– Fatture XML malformate: automazione del controllo pre-invio con validazione schema e rollback immediato.
– Falsi positivi: calibrazione soglie di tolleranza (es. ±5% su importi) e integrazione di feedback umano per addestrare modelli ML che riducono falsi allarmi del 40%.
**Fase 5: Ottimizzazione e Governance Continua**
– Diagnosi automatica con dashboard che mostrano tipologia errore, causa tecnica (es. campo non mappato) e frequenza, con drill-down per risoluzione.
– Workflow di escalation: fatture sospese vengono inviate automaticamente a team IT e contabilità con task con scadenze, log dettagliato per audit.
– Automazione correzione: regole di mapping dinamico (es. conversione automatica da FatturaPA a XML SdI standard) per dati minori.
– Ottimizzazione performance: caching dei regolamenti fiscali, parallelizzazione validazioni tramite pipeline distribuite, monitoraggio tempo risposta (target < 300ms).
– Testing continuo: pipeline CI/CD che integrano aggiornamenti regole + test su batch di 1000 fatture simulando scenari reali, ambienti staging mirror del SdI.
**Best Practice e Consigli Espertti**
– Coinvolgimento multidisciplinare: IT definisce integrazione, contabilità validi regole, compliance verifica normative.
– Aggiornamenti normativi: sottoscrivere feed ufficiali (es. _Guida Agenzia Entrate FatturaPA_) con aggiornamenti automatici via webhook.
– Formazione continua: corsi trimestrali su nuove regole, workshop su casi di errore reali, simulazioni di audit.
– Governance dati: archiviazione tracciabile delle decisioni di validazione (audit trail) con timestamp, ID fattura, motivazione decisione.
– Reporting proattivo: dashboard con KPI di validazione (% fatture verificate, tempo medio, falsi positivi), integrabili con sistemi ERP.
**Caso Studio: Azienda Manifatturiera con Implementazione di Successo**
Un’azienda italiana del settore meccanico ha integrato la validazione automatica in 4 mesi, riducendo da 12 ore settimanali a 20 minuti di lavoro manuale. Il sistema, configurato con OpenFattura e regole fiscali Tier 2, ha eliminato errori ricorrenti (es. importo IVA non coerente) e ridotto il rischio sanzionatorio del 92%. Ha sfruttato il mapping semantico per personalizzare validazione per settore, con regole IVA 22% per vendite a terzi, 10% per servizi, e regimi speciali per piccole cessioni. La governance ha previsto revisioni mensili delle regole fiscali e formazione obbligatoria per il team contabile.
**Integrazione con il Piano Tier 2: Personalizzazione con Regole Fiscali Dinamiche**
Il Tier 2 del SdI offre un livello avanzato di personalizzazione: consente di caricare regole fiscali aggiornate in tempo reale, inclusi aggiornamenti su:
– Nuovi scenari di esenzione IVA
– Modifiche al regime IVA per settori specifici (es.
